Re: Trouble installing WM6 on xv6700 PPC

Version 2.02 won't help. That old WM6 was made for version 1.00 and 1.02 Please do not use that verison of WM6, it is so buggy! as it was his first release, Kitchens are not too hard to use. Here you go download these two files ftp://ppcgeeks.com/Apache/Kitchens/New/ Run the Kitchen then place the PPCGeeks OEM in Computer\C:\BuildOS Then you can use my config file attached. When you launch the program and it pops up with the windows for config file browse and select this one below. After it loads hit the play button and when its done it iwll tell you to put the phone in bootloader an plug in. Just go through the steps also uncheck USB connections in Windows Mobile Device Center. The second link in my signature has two video on flashing watch the one for WM6 if you need help.
